The Rupert Neve-designed Master Buss Processor features transformer coupled I/O and high-voltage 72V circuitry, enhancing headroom, clarity, and musicality. Its precision controls manage dynamics, tone, and stereo width with mastering-grade accuracy.
The compressor section offers versatile dual-mono/stereo operation with adjustable ratio, threshold, attack, release, blend, side-chain HPF at 125Hz, and selectable feed-forward/feed-back modes for modern or vintage compression styles. Parallel compression via the Blend knob maintains natural dynamics.
The intelligent limiter employs Adaptive Release Technology for transparent, distortion-free limiting, effectively handling both transient and sustained signals using shared discrete class-A gain modules and VCAs to ensure pristine signal integrity.
